Hans
Vangsø
Hans Vangsø is one of
Denmark's leading potters. His Chawans (Teabowls) have a quiet simplicity,
spiritually Vangsø is related to Eastern ceramics particularly
"Mingei", a word which Yanagi used to describe an aesthetic
truth which he saw only in folk art.
The bowls are fired several times to obtain the textural glazes and
volcanic/pitted surfaces and subtle colours that Hans seeks. His bowls
are rare and much sought after. Oakwoodceramics are delighted to exhibit
